Michelle Trachtenberg, acclaimed actress from shows like 'Buffy the Vampire Slayer' and 'Gossip Girl,' has died at 39, with no suspicion surrounding her death. Recently, troubling images posted on Instagram raised concerns about her health, leading fans to speculate about her weight loss. Trachtenberg had previously assured fans she was 'happy and healthy.' She was involved in notable controversies, including allegations of abuse against 'Buffy' creator Joss Whedon, which he denied. Her career began at nine, eventually moving onto notable adult roles with significant impact on her legacy.
Born in New York City on Oct. 11, 1985, Trachtenberg's first credited role came at the age of nine on the classic 1990s Nickelodeon series "The Adventures of Pete and Pete," on which she portrayed quirky gal-pal Nona F. Mecklenberg.
In 2021, Trachtenberg made bombshell allegations against "Buffy" creator Joss Whedon, claiming he was physically abusive during filming and that there was a "rule" in place prohibiting him from being alone in a room with her on set, she wrote in a cryptic Instagram post at the time.
Last January, Trachtenberg responded to fan concerns saying she was "happy and healthy" and had never had plastic surgery.
Trachtenberg had posted a series of troubling photos in recent months on Instagram, where the award-winning actress has 800,000 followers, in which she appeared gaunt and frail, prompting some fans to comment about her startling weight loss or ask if she was on drugs.
